Guest safety is always at the forefront of our minds. Our Security Assistants ensure that people and deliveries on centre are properly checked in. With a pleasant and welcoming smile, you'll make sure that the centre is safe and secure 24 hours a day.
Description
More than 250,000 young guests enjoy a PGL trip each year, and we must ensure that we keep each guest safe and sound when they are tucked in for the evening.
The role includes a variety of functional tasks as well as being the first point of contact for visitors to the centre in the evening. You will be ensuring the security of the centre and well-being of the guests during night with regular checks and patrols as directed to you by the Duty Manager. Furthermore you’ll be able to use your handy skills to perform some site work.
The job entails some site presentation duties as well as occasional guest care responsibilities and the task to deal with any issues that the guests might encounter. Solving guests' problems can be very rewarding.
Additionally you may have the chance to try your centre's activities during your free time, building up your personal competency in the process. You may also participate in evening entertainments for our guests.
Requirements
No experience necessary - full training provided.
We're looking for people who are enthusiastic, enjoy working as part of a fast-paced team and who are willing to learn. Suitable candidates will be confident with great communication and diplomacy skills.

Super Camps are running a range of products for children aged 4 – 16 years including multi activity day camps, Raw Adventure programmes and A Passion for... workshops. As the leading provider in this field, our fun packed camps are located in over 70 schools nationwide each offering excellent facilities. If you would like an exciting challenge within a fun environment we may have the perfect opportunity for you! The role of the Camp Manager is to manage and support all staff, resources and processes to ensure the smooth running of a Super Camps site and all of its programmes. This role is paramount to the success of the camps. Reporting to your Regional Manager, description of responsibilities as follows: - Manage, direct and support staff to ensure they adhere to processes and procedures whilst the children in the care of Super Camps continually have a fun, stimulating and safe time - Ensure that quality programmes across the brands are planned and delivered with structure and enthusiasm by staff at all times - Liaise with parents in person and by phone with regard to the children's needs and feedback on any issues which arise - Continually show respect for your Host site by managing your staff team and ensuring cleanliness and safety at all times - Liaise with Head Office, your Regional Manager and Host Site representatives with updates and queries - Prepare and lead your Site Specific Training and Set Up day (prior training offered) ensuring your site, equipment and staff are ready for the first day of camp - Manage daily administration including sign in/out of children, grouping of children into groups, timetabling and allocation of staff to timetabled activities plus other adhoc duties as required - Manage and support new starters - Effectively deal with the often unpredictable challenges within the childcare industry Requirements: Ideally educated to degree level with experience, skills and attributes as follows: - Previous management experience within a childcare/teaching/coaching environment - Previous experience working in a camp environment or similar - Good knowledge and understanding of sports/arts and crafts - Organised with excellent face-to-face and telephone communication skills - Confident and enthusiastic with the ability to lead and motivate a team - Pro-active and flexible - Candidates will ideally hold a 12hr Paediatric First Aid qualification Appointment Process: Selected Site Managers will be required to attend an interview. If selected they will also be required to compete the following training: - Online Training and Test - Unpaid Site Manager Training and Assessment Weekend located in Oxfordshire – accommodation (if necessary) and food supplied - Site Specific Training and Set-up day located at school at which you will be working. All staff attending a Set Up Day will receive a bonus to be paid upon completion on contract. Temporary Contract: School holidays. Part seasons considered On appointment all staff will be expected to complete a CRB disclosure and supply us with references In Addition… All sites require a Paediatric First Aid trained person to act as the Key First Aider on camp. Preferred candidates will already hold a 12hr Paediatric First Aid Qualification, details of which should be included in the online application form. Successful applicants not holding a 12 hr Paediatric First Aid Qualification may be approached by Super Camps to partake in our First Aid Incentive Scheme: If agreed with the Super Camps HR Team, Site Managers signing up to a 12hr Paediatric First Aid course will receive £50 upfront upon completion of the course and a further £5 per week of employment for a maximum of 10 weeks. ‘Super Camps is committed to safe practice in recruitment and selection that includes consideration of issues to do with child protection, safeguarding and promoting the welfare of young people.’

Multi-Activity Day Camps - part of the Super Camps Group. Super Camps are running multi activity day camps for children aged 4 – 14 years. As the leading provider in this field, our fun packed camps are located in 80 schools nationwide each offering excellent facilities. If you would like an exciting challenge within a fun environment we may have the perfect opportunity for you! With the increasing numbers of 4 and 5 year olds attending our camps our Early Years programme is an integral part of Super Camps. Therefore we have a number of roles available working with our Early Years groups: Early Years Play Instructor and Early Years Manager The Early Years and Play Instructor will work alongside our Early Years Manager in being one of the points of contact for the under 8s on camp. They will lead a variety of arts and sports activities, and on occasion assist with duties that fall in line with the EYFS. Responsibilities of Early Years and Play Instructor - Adhere to processes and procedures whilst the children in your care continually have a positive experience - Plan and deliver a variety of activities with structure and enthusiasm whilst encouraging maximum participation and following Ofsted EYFS guidelines where appropriate - Manage the exchange of all relevant information regarding children in your care to either the Early Years Co-ordinator or Site Manager - Take an active part during the meet and greet at the start and end of the day, assisting the Early Years Co-ordinator in giving feedback to parents/guardians on observations - Deliver a structured and enjoyable activity period during drop off and pick up time - Additional duties will include registering crews, cleaning and kit maintenance Requirements of Early Years and Play Instructor: Ideally educated to a minimum of Level 2 in Early Years or studying towards degree level in a relevant subject with experience, skills and attributes as follows: - Previous experience teaching/coaching children under the age of 8 in Sports, Play and Art and Crafts - Enthusiastic and organised with excellent communication skills - Caring, energetic and outgoing with good use of initiative - Flexible, team player willing to take on various tasks as required The role of the Early Years Manager is to deliver the EYFS on our Multi Activity programme. Working alongside the Site Manager you will be the primary contact for parents and the younger children during their time at Super Camps. Responsibilities of Early Years Manager: In addition to the responsibilities of an Early Years Play Instructor, Early Years Managers acting as the key person for all Early Years activity on camp will also be responsible for: - Setting up a Base Room/Area that is suitable and inviting to hold your sessions throughout the weeks - Creating a timetable with the planners provided and your own initiative, alongside the Site Manager - Manage the Early Years sign in/sign out area, giving feedback to parents/guardians on observations made from the day Requirements of Early Years Manager: In addition to the requirements of an Early Years Play Instructor, Early Years Managers must be educated to degree level or at a minimum Level 3 in Early Years with previous experience ideally within a supervisory role Due to Super Camps being on the Early Years Register successful Early Years Manager applicants will be required to perform certain checks to ensure they are suitable to work with this age group on camp. Early Years Managers will need to: - Provide details of 2 professional references who have known the candidate for a minimum of 12 months - Answer Suitable Person Questions to be emailed to the candidate testing knowledge of safe practices and procedures - Sign a Health Declaration form to confirm they are in good health to work with children - Obtain a Super Camps CRB at no cost to the candidate You will be guided and supported by Head Office through this procedure. Selection and Appointment Process: If your online application form is short listed you will be contacted by the Super Camps HR team who will speak to you further about your experiences. If selected, you will be required to complete an online test based on our online training programme. Following this you will be required to attend an unpaid Central Training and Assessment Day based at various locations. Finally before you start work you will need to attend a paid Site Specific Training and Set Up Day located at school at which you will be working. Pay: £251.15 - £311.85 per week for Early Years Play Instructors £300 - £350 per week for Early Years Managers Pay scale dependant on qualifications and experience. Hours: 8am – 5.30pm (Monday – Friday) with a half hour unpaid lunch break Temporary Contract: School holidays. Part seasons considered On appointment all staff will be expected to complete a CRB disclosure and supply us with references In Addition… All sites require a Paediatric First Aid trained person to act as the Key First Aider on camp. The qualified individual appointed to take on this responsibility on top of one of our Instructor roles will be paid an additional £25 per week. If you hold a 12hr Paediatric First Aid qualification please express this on your application form and verify the expiry date. Successful applicants may be approached by Super Camps to partake in our First Aid Incentive Scheme: If agreed with the Super Camps HR Team, employees signing up to a 12hr Paediatric First Aid course will receive £50 upfront upon completion of the course and a further £50 upon completion of contract. (Please note that employees signed up to our incentive scheme will not receive the additional £25 per week) ‘Super Camps is committed to safe practice in recruitment and selection that includes consideration of issues to do with child protection, safeguarding and promoting the welfare of young people.’
